Web培训
400-996-5531
第一题:React的渲染机制
1、React整个的渲染机制就是React会调用render()函数构建一棵Dom树
2、在state/props发生改变的时候,render()函数会被再次调用渲染出另外一棵树,重新渲染所有的节点,构造出新的虚拟Domtree跟原来的Domtree用Diff算法进行比较,找到需要更新的地方批量改动,再渲染到真实的DOM上,由于这样做就减少了对Dom的频繁操作,从而提升的性能。
第二题:React的生命周期
1.挂载卸载过程
1.1.constructor()
1.2.componentWillMount()
1.3.componentDidMount()
1.4.componentWillUnmount()2.更新过程
2.1.componentWillReceiveProps(nextProps)
2.2.shouldComponentUpdate(nextProps,nextState)
2.3.componentWillUpdate(nextProps,nextState)
2.4.componentDidUpdate(prevProps,prevState)
2.5.render()React的生命周期从广义上分为三个阶段:挂载、渲染、卸载
第三题:vue的生命周期是什么
vue的八大生命周期状态:1、beforeCreate;2、created;3、beforeMount;4、mounted;5、beforeUpdate;6、updated;7、beforeDestroy;8、destroyed。
第四题:前端中vue的登录怎么做的
1、第一次登录的时候,前端调后端的登陆接口,发送用户名和密码
2、后端收到请求,验证用户名和密码,验证成功,就给前端返回一个token
3、前端拿到token,将token存储到localStorage和vuex中,并跳转路由页面
4、前端每次跳转路由,就判断localStroage中有无token,没有就跳转到登录页面,有则跳转到对应路由页面
5、每次调后端接口,都要在请求头中加token
6、后端判断请求头中有无token,有token,就拿到token并验证token,验证成功就返回数据,验证失败(例如:token过期)就返回401,请求头中没有token也返回401
7、如果前端拿到状态码为401,就清除token信息并跳转到登录页面
第五题:前端vue中的权限怎么做的
接口权限
1token判断
菜单权限
1根据接口返回用户权限
2前端接受后台返回的已经筛选好的用户权限列表
第六题讲讲你最近做的react项目的业务和流程
第七题讲讲你最近做的Vue项目的业务和流程
第八题:你知道vue中的什么展开讲讲
Vue中的侦听器(watch)
Vue中的过滤器(filter)
Vue中的生命周期
Vue中的网络请求
ajax、axios、fetch的区别
axios使用方法
axios封装代码(直接使用)
Vue中的组件
全局组件
局部组件
组件之间的数据传递
Props(父→子)
自定义事件(子→父)
自定义组件的v-model
Vuex
填写下面表单即可预约申请免费试听! 怕学不会?助教全程陪读,随时解惑!担心就业?一地学习,可全国推荐就业!
Copyright © 京ICP备08000853号-56 京公网安备 11010802029508号 达内时代科技集团有限公司 版权所有
Tedu.cn All Rights Reserved